
Excel中添加数据动画的方法包括:使用条件格式、使用数据条和图标集、插入图表并添加动画效果、自定义VBA代码。其中,通过插入图表并添加动画效果的方法较为详细,它能够为数据提供更直观的展示效果。具体步骤包括:创建图表、选择图表类型、添加动画效果等。接下来,我们将详细介绍每种方法的具体操作步骤和应用场景。
一、使用条件格式
1. 条件格式的概述
条件格式是一种非常强大的工具,可以根据单元格的值来自动改变其格式(如背景颜色、字体颜色等)。通过设置条件格式,可以在数据变化时实时更新单元格的格式,从而实现类似于动画的效果。
2. 操作步骤
- 选择需要设置条件格式的单元格区域。
- 在“开始”选项卡中,点击“条件格式”。
- 选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。
- 输入相应的公式,根据实际情况设置格式。
- 点击“格式”按钮,设置所需的格式,如背景颜色。
- 点击“确定”完成设置。
3. 应用场景
条件格式常用于数据可视化,如销售数据的增长趋势、考试成绩的分段显示等。通过不同颜色的变化,可以直观地了解数据的分布和变化情况。
二、使用数据条和图标集
1. 数据条的介绍
数据条是一种直观的可视化工具,它在单元格中添加条形图,通过条形图的长度来表示数值的大小。数据条会自动根据数据的变化进行调整,从而实现动态的效果。
2. 操作步骤
- 选择需要添加数据条的单元格区域。
- 在“开始”选项卡中,点击“条件格式”。
- 选择“数据条”,然后选择一种数据条样式。
- 数据条会自动应用到选中的单元格中,展示数据的大小。
3. 图标集的介绍
图标集是一种通过图标来展示数据的工具,可以根据数据的大小自动选择不同的图标,如箭头、红绿灯等。图标集的动态变化能够帮助用户快速识别数据的变化。
4. 操作步骤
- 选择需要添加图标集的单元格区域。
- 在“开始”选项卡中,点击“条件格式”。
- 选择“图标集”,然后选择一种图标样式。
- 图标集会自动应用到选中的单元格中,根据数据的变化展示不同的图标。
5. 应用场景
数据条和图标集适用于需要快速识别数据变化的场景,如财务数据的对比、库存水平的监控等。通过这些可视化工具,可以更直观地展示数据的变化情况。
三、插入图表并添加动画效果
1. 创建图表
插入图表是实现数据动画的常见方法之一。Excel提供了多种图表类型,如柱状图、折线图、饼图等。通过创建图表,可以将数据以图形化的方式展示出来。
2. 选择图表类型
根据数据的特点选择合适的图表类型,不同的图表类型适用于不同的数据展示需求。例如,柱状图适用于对比数据,折线图适用于展示数据的趋势。
3. 添加动画效果
在Excel中,可以使用VBA(Visual Basic for Applications)代码为图表添加动画效果。通过编写自定义的VBA代码,可以实现图表的动态更新,使数据展示更加生动。
VBA代码示例
Sub AnimateChart()
Dim cht As Chart
Dim i As Integer
Set cht = ActiveSheet.ChartObjects("Chart1").Chart
For i = 1 To 100
cht.SeriesCollection(1).Values = ActiveSheet.Range("A1:A" & i)
DoEvents
Application.Wait (Now + TimeValue("00:00:01"))
Next i
End Sub
4. 应用场景
图表动画效果适用于需要动态展示数据变化的场景,如年度销售数据的增长、股票价格的波动等。通过图表动画,可以使数据展示更加生动形象,提升用户的体验。
四、自定义VBA代码
1. VBA代码的介绍
VBA(Visual Basic for Applications)是一种宏语言,可以通过编写代码来实现Excel中的自动化操作。通过编写VBA代码,可以为数据添加自定义的动画效果,实现更多高级功能。
2. 编写VBA代码
- 打开Excel,按下“Alt + F11”键进入VBA编辑器。
- 在VBA编辑器中,插入一个新模块。
- 在模块中编写VBA代码,实现所需的动画效果。
- 运行VBA代码,查看动画效果。
VBA代码示例
Sub FlashingCells()
Dim i As Integer
For i = 1 To 10
Range("A1").Interior.Color = RGB(255, 0, 0)
Application.Wait (Now + TimeValue("00:00:01"))
Range("A1").Interior.Color = RGB(255, 255, 255)
Application.Wait (Now + TimeValue("00:00:01"))
Next i
End Sub
3. 应用场景
自定义VBA代码适用于需要实现复杂动画效果的场景,如数据的动态更新、自动生成报告等。通过VBA代码,可以实现更多高级功能,提升工作效率。
五、总结
通过上述方法,可以在Excel中为数据添加动画效果,从而提升数据展示的生动性和直观性。每种方法都有其独特的优势和适用场景,可以根据实际需求选择合适的方法。
使用条件格式可以快速实现单元格格式的动态变化,适用于数据的实时监控;数据条和图标集可以通过可视化工具快速识别数据变化,适用于数据对比和监控;插入图表并添加动画效果可以通过图表的动态更新展示数据的趋势和变化,适用于年度报告和数据分析;自定义VBA代码可以实现更多高级功能,适用于复杂动画效果的实现。
通过合理运用这些方法,可以提升Excel数据展示的效果,使数据更加生动形象,增强用户的体验。希望本文对您在Excel中添加数据动画有所帮助。
相关问答FAQs:
1. 如何在Excel中添加数据动画?
- 问题: 我该如何在Excel中为我的数据添加动画效果?
- 回答: 要在Excel中添加数据动画,您可以按照以下步骤进行操作:
- 打开您的Excel文件并选择要添加动画的单元格或数据范围。
- 在Excel的菜单栏中,选择“插入”选项卡。
- 在“插入”选项卡中,找到“形状”或“图表”选项,并选择适合您的需求的动画效果。
- 将所选的形状或图表放置在您想要添加动画效果的单元格或数据范围上。
- 使用Excel的“动画”选项卡中的工具,调整动画的速度、延迟和其他参数。
- 单击“播放”按钮预览动画效果。
- 保存您的Excel文件,并在需要时再次播放动画效果。
2. 如何设置Excel中的数据动画效果?
- 问题: 我想要为我的Excel数据设置动画效果,有什么方法可以实现?
- 回答: 要为Excel中的数据设置动画效果,您可以尝试以下方法:
- 选择要添加动画效果的单元格或数据范围。
- 在Excel的菜单栏中,选择“插入”选项卡。
- 在“插入”选项卡中,找到“形状”或“图表”选项,并选择适合您的需求的动画效果。
- 将所选的形状或图表放置在您想要添加动画效果的单元格或数据范围上。
- 使用Excel的“动画”选项卡中的工具,调整动画的速度、延迟和其他参数。
- 单击“播放”按钮预览动画效果。
- 根据需要保存您的Excel文件,并在需要时再次播放动画效果。
3. Excel中有哪些动画效果可供选择?
- 问题: 我想要为我的Excel数据添加动画效果,但不知道有哪些效果可以选择。
- 回答: Excel中提供了多种动画效果可供选择,包括但不限于以下几种:
- 淡入淡出:逐渐显现或消失的效果,使数据看起来更柔和。
- 平移:将数据从一个位置平滑地移动到另一个位置。
- 缩放:以逐渐放大或缩小的方式展示数据。
- 旋转:使数据以旋转的方式呈现,增加动感。
- 弹跳:通过弹跳的效果突出显示数据。
- 渐变:使数据的颜色或透明度逐渐改变。
- 转换:将数据从一种形式转换为另一种形式,例如从表格转换为图表。
请注意,在Excel中添加动画效果可以使您的数据更生动有趣,但在使用时应适度,以免分散读者的注意力。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4298832